-
Royal Wedding 2018 Location
The beautiful castle which Harry and Meghan will officially be getting married at on the 19th May, 2018. The time of the wedding will take place around 12pm, midday and can be followed – UK time – from 9pm on wards. Locations: St George’s Chapel, The Cloisters, Windsor (Established in the 14th century by King […]